#1ee092 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1ee092 is composed of 11.8% red, 87.8% green and 57.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 34.8%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 155.9 degrees, a saturation of 76.4% and a lightness of 49.8%. #1ee092 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cffff with #00c125.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

Shades and Tints of #1ee092

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02100b is the darkest color, while #feff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1ee092

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#768881 is the less saturated color, while #01fd98 is the most saturated one.
